Waitlist patients skip queue

Logan residents on waitlists for elective surgery and specialist outpatient appointments may soon find they’ve skipped the queue.

Queensland hospitals are seeing more specialist outpatients and elective surgery patients than before the COVID-19 pandemic, with 18.6 per cent and 2.4 per cent improvements compared to COVID levels, respectively.

Minister for health, mental health, and ambulance services and member for Waterford, Shannon Fentiman, said the uptick comes from the injection of $224 million in funding as part of the Surgery Connect and Planned Care Recovery program.

She said the program “increased capacity in the public system, and partnered with private providers” to help Queenslanders get access to the care they need sooner.
